约翰福音 14:1-14
Chinese Union Version Modern Punctuation (Simplified)
安慰门徒的心
14 “你们心里不要忧愁,你们信神,也当信我。 2 在我父的家里有许多住处,若是没有,我就早已告诉你们了,我去原是为你们预备地方去。 3 我若去为你们预备了地方,就必再来接你们到我那里去,我在哪里,叫你们也在哪里。 4 我往哪里去你们知道,那条路你们也知道。[a]” 5 多马对他说:“主啊,我们不知道你往哪里去,怎么知道那条路呢?”
主为道路真理生命
6 耶稣说:“我就是道路、真理、生命。若不借着我,没有人能到父那里去。 7 你们若认识我,也就认识我的父。从今以后,你们认识他,并且已经看见他。” 8 腓力对他说:“求主将父显给我们看,我们就知足了。” 9 耶稣对他说:“腓力,我与你们同在这样长久,你还不认识我吗?人看见了我,就是看见了父,你怎么说‘将父显给我们看’呢? 10 我在父里面,父在我里面,你不信吗?我对你们所说的话,不是凭着自己说的,乃是住在我里面的父做他自己的事。 11 你们当信我,我在父里面,父在我里面;即或不信,也当因我所做的事信我。 12 我实实在在地告诉你们:我所做的事,信我的人也要做,并且要做比这更大的事,因为我往父那里去。 13 你们奉我的名无论求什么,我必成就,叫父因儿子得荣耀。 14 你们若奉我名求告什么,我必成就。

John 14:1-14
King James Version
14 Let not your heart be troubled: ye believe in God, believe also in me.
2 In my Father's house are many mansions: if it were not so, I would have told you. I go to prepare a place for you.
3 And if I go and prepare a place for you, I will come again, and receive you unto myself; that where I am, there ye may be also.
4 And whither I go ye know, and the way ye know.
5 Thomas saith unto him, Lord, we know not whither thou goest; and how can we know the way?
6 Jesus saith unto him, I am the way, the truth, and the life: no man cometh unto the Father, but by me.
7 If ye had known me, ye should have known my Father also: and from henceforth ye know him, and have seen him.
8 Philip saith unto him, Lord, show us the Father, and it sufficeth us.
9 Jesus saith unto him, Have I been so long time with you, and yet hast thou not known me, Philip? he that hath seen me hath seen the Father; and how sayest thou then, Show us the Father?
10 Believest thou not that I am in the Father, and the Father in me? the words that I speak unto you I speak not of myself: but the Father that dwelleth in me, he doeth the works.
11 Believe me that I am in the Father, and the Father in me: or else believe me for the very works' sake.
12 Verily, verily, I say unto you, He that believeth on me, the works that I do shall he do also; and greater works than these shall he do; because I go unto my Father.
13 And whatsoever ye shall ask in my name, that will I do, that the Father may be glorified in the Son.
14 If ye shall ask any thing in my name, I will do it.
